Popular Post Dogmatix Posted February 27 Popular Post Share Posted February 27 (edited) I think part of the problem is that Thailand doesn't adjust visa fees for inflation for many years and then does it in big jumps. Fees charged by immigration got their last major uplift in 1999. So there could a big increase planned there too. These new fees for tourist visas do seem a steep though with all their talk of encouraging more long stay tourists. Western countries increase visa fees every year. The US B1/B2 has gone up about 30% in two years but to be fair is still very good value. 6,660 baht for a multi-entry 10 year visa to a huge, developed country with climates ranging from the tropics to the Arctic and limitless tourist attractions is a lot less than Thailand is charging in NZ for a 6 month visa. You are also allowed to do business on the US visa which is not the case with these Thai tourist visas. I think they need to look value for money and competitiveness. Be careful how you phrase this. The new cost is 600% of the old. But the percent of the increase amount (your third question) which is $550 on top of the old price of $50, there the math gets weird - the increase amount of $550 is 1100% of the original price $50. ($50 being 100%) And if you say that the increase amount is 600% of the original price, in other words it went up BY 600%, then it's $50 PLUS $300 = $350. This is why there is a difference when you say something is 5 times more than, or five times as much. People mess that up all the time.
